[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#1102647: marked as done (ethtool should not be user uninstallable via GUI)



Your message dated Wed, 30 Apr 2025 05:04:28 +0000
with message-id <E1u9zcS-00B2HF-9J@fasolo.debian.org>
and subject line Bug#1102647: fixed in ethtool 1:6.14-2
has caused the Debian Bug report #1102647,
regarding ethtool should not be user uninstallable via GUI
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act owner@bugs.debian.org
immediately.)


-- 
1102647: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1102647
Debian Bug Tracking System
Contact owner@bugs.debian.org with problems
--- Begin Message ---
Package: ethtool
Version: 1:6.14-1

ethtool is user uninstallable via GUI (such as GNOME Software or KDE Discover). This is not correct since it is a (in many configurations pre-installed) system tool, not user app, and uninstalling it can also uninstall other critical system packages.

The main problem is the "desktop" component type in AppStream metadata:

$ head org.kernel.software.network.ethtool.metainfo.xml
<?xml version="1.0" encoding="UTF-8"?>
<component type="desktop">
  <id>org.kernel.software.network.ethtool</id>
  <metadata_license>MIT</metadata_license>
  <name>ethtool</name>
  <summary>display or change Ethernet device settings</summary>
  <description>
    <p>ethtool can be used to query and change settings such as speed,
    auto- negotiation and checksum offload on many network devices,
    especially Ethernet devices.</p>

The correct component type should be "console-application".

(This should ideally be fixed in upstream as well.)

Alternative solution would be removing the whole metainfo file.

--- End Message ---
--- Begin Message ---
Source: ethtool
Source-Version: 1:6.14-2
Done: Salvatore Bonaccorso <carnil@debian.org>

We believe that the bug you reported is fixed in the latest version of
ethtool,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to 1102647@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Salvatore Bonaccorso <carnil@debian.org> (supplier of updated ethtool package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@ftp-master.debian.org)


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512

Format: 1.8
Date: Wed, 30 Apr 2025 06:38:17 +0200
Source: ethtool
Architecture: source
Version: 1:6.14-2
Distribution: unstable
Urgency: medium
Maintainer: Debian Kernel Team <debian-kernel@lists.debian.org>
Changed-By: Salvatore Bonaccorso <carnil@debian.org>
Closes: 1102647
Changes:
 ethtool (1:6.14-2) unstable; urgency=medium
 .
   * Set type property to console-application for provided AppStream metainfo
     XML (Closes: #1102647)
Checksums-Sha1: 
 76d1515f40254be2af24a3a08451798c03dd7e1b 2146 ethtool_6.14-2.dsc
 bdd2da5507ddbe2bb44218600fcdfe43d5a4a9d1 16448 ethtool_6.14-2.debian.tar.xz
Checksums-Sha256: 
 eea039efa874ac94259c5bda11695e26aca2f955b605d662927ca487a6677d29 2146 ethtool_6.14-2.dsc
 1dbe66cea2096e94debe1ee59ad3d5d79c91f4f5d87e3e09781b492d2dcfecab 16448 ethtool_6.14-2.debian.tar.xz
Files: 
 2754471244ecadc0026bb349e8fa3ebd 2146 net optional ethtool_6.14-2.dsc
 9804df8b3cf541d091640f41850aa025 16448 net optional ethtool_6.14-2.debian.tar.xz

-----BEGIN PGP SIGNATURE-----

iQKmBAEBCgCQFiEERkRAmAjBceBVMd3uBUy48xNDz0QFAmgRqZpfFIAAAAAALgAo
aXNzdWVyLWZwckBub3RhdGlvbnMub3BlbnBncC5maWZ0aGhvcnNlbWFuLm5ldDQ2
NDQ0MDk4MDhDMTcxRTA1NTMxRERFRTA1NENCOEYzMTM0M0NGNDQSHGNhcm5pbEBk
ZWJpYW4ub3JnAAoJEAVMuPMTQ89ERlwP/1MR9IVkid5z8D9ft97y2a1AoDejAfb2
v3y73EPBRDMHiRbjONTyD6RV292fyjZwwY42ILzUxoaYtPxM5RJ/ydrLutCXJWma
9x1qtXG8HOx6sPNn+ZcIy/pHWKeT6YFGoxl2V1n/nuu0WjcdNCz3S5K6aIDGQQOL
LPWtct6Q52fzTcWKc42GZah5pm00j0ED23y8HbnLbHvcovmT56EEHgtnojkYVA7q
B33YxVB51uAUQ1EfJ0Fv9KQfC8Fv1TVWDEqQAuQhck/7rHPbQnJRcntam1cM0gaO
N+T0a3ndkMm3owvj6Ulb8eLmROw4aDfhngnIyFgdOErwn8dCXeSN//LVvpp4MySw
aLJycZzRslaJkPPCWUg2fTW4IAckDcQn4vCH9LhHBcI6qnup3DT4gE6oh/+0nnEo
nVxM4H1ux3SfiCiEFU5R6j0Tn/tg/XmIKNso/a7+dNwU7uWsX9I6o9Mn7Yhui+E/
7j5R3PnBqFtWsX2w+dE0gljkoMIgbhLvOziu/UzOqHdUGDsNwGYjQLNuhhSVXe2I
wE239q8dJfpCh7wvRG9xB6PfNeiD46UQHYk2ewdI1GQ+rXUgGMumYPNzAe8JgYgV
XTW2dWYlMZvosDJySZXppW8aBJ9OIRgMLAgyFJHeS4l0IO/yHZNNjkqt+G7t52qO
14rhp0HOGll2
=PUt7
-----END PGP SIGNATURE-----

Attachment: pgpo2bY5erSB1.pgp
Description: PGP signature


--- End Message ---

Reply to: